Hyderabad: The heavy rains of last week might have wreaked havoc for the people in Hyderabad but on the positive side the rains in other parts of the state have brought heavy inflows into various irrigation projects increasing the level of water.

While in Hyderabad itself 106 of the 185 water reservoirs are filled to its capacity, the level in other reservoirs in the state, Singur, Musi and Jurala has also increased significantly. With the inflows of water further increasing the Srisailam reservoir was also likely to reach its maximum level within a week.

With rains in Karnataka, there was an outflow of 40000 cusecs from Narayanpur reservoir on River Krishna to the downstream Jurala reservoir.

With rains continuing in Telangana and adjoining districts of Andhra Pradesh Srisailam reservoir was receiving 92000 cusecs of water. Official said due to continuing rains in Kurnool district Srisailam was getting copious inflows.

Against the full capacity of 215.81 tmcft, Srisailam reservoir currently has 187.71 tmcft water, officials said.

The increasing levels in Srisailam on River Krishna is good news for both Telangana and Andhra Pradesh as both the states are heavily dependent on this shared reservoir for irrigation, power and drinking needs.

Meanwhile, in Hyderabad where the situation is limping back to normality after the cloudburst on Monday left most of the city inundated, the administration is bracing for any signs of breaching of any lake.

While 106 lakes have received surplus water and the excess is being discharged in a controlled manner, another 55 lakes have reached 75 per cent of their threshold level.

Shekhar Reddy, superintendent engineer of GHMC said after several years such a large number of reservoirs has received surplus water.

As a precautionary measure the authorities have kept sandbags ready to strengthen the embankments of the lakes to prevent flooding of surrounding residential areas.

The water of Mir Alam reservoir had entered the Nehru zoological park forcing the authorities to close the Safari Park.
